I thought if I wrote this up it might help somebody out. It sure did make my life a little brighter! <img src="/forums/images/graemlins/smile.gif" alt="" /> After not being happy with the stock halogen bulb(it was to dim) in my Montero's dome light, I decided to look into the possibility of putting in some type of LED setup into my rig. I did a bit of research about LEDs and how they work. I discovered that not only are LEDs brighter and more durable than halogen bulbs, but they also use less amperage(a good thing) <img src="/forums/images/graemlins/kewl.gif" alt="" /> Installation is simple and straight forward. Disconnect the car battery. Then remove the dome light's clear plastic cover, and unplug the old halogen bulb. Now plug in the LED bulb adaptor with the LEDs into the dome light. The LED "wedge" will hang down, but just put the cover back on. The LED wedge will rest on the dome lights clear plastic cover.
